CHATTANOOGA, Tenn. — Two teenagers are facing organized crime charges after police say they stole boots from stores multiple times and helped a third person run an online resale market in Chattanooga.
An arrest report we obtained says officers first became aware of the scheme on December 14th, when they were called to the Boot Barn on Gunbarrel Road by the store’s manager that afternoon. The manager told officers that a group of people had walked out of the store with over $2,000 worth of boots and other items. The report says the manager said the same group had also done this two days before, taking just under $1000 worth of items that time.
